> The Attribute Tables for a shape file are stored in .DBF format which has a
> restriction that field names are only ten characters long, so the warnings
> are simply informing you that those field names that are longer than 10
> characters are being truncated.  The projection definition indicates that
> the output spatial reference system (900913) is a variation of the Mercator
> projection which is used by Google Maps, Bing Maps, and other web map
> services.  So, these are not lat/long coordinates.
